Of course the money goes into their pockets. But there are
still old-fashioned and highly regarded houses of fragrance
that have been in existence for many years. Such a perfumery
was begun by James Henry Creed in London in 1760.
The perfumes he created became the official scents of the
royal family. Eventually news spread to the royalty of other
European countries such as France, Austria, and Spain. Over
time Creed developed a world-wide clientele of discerning
customers.
Now there are over 200 scents hand crafted by this small
endeavor. Often Creed will mix a formula just for one client
who has requested a certain scent.

You can find the small company now run by James Henry's
descendent, Olivier Creed, in the 8th Arrondissement in Paris.
It's not hidden, but it's not widely advertised either. They
don't have to spend a lot of money on advertising because word
of mouth does the work. People in the know find his wares.

They smell like gardens and will not turn bad on your skin
or wear off in a short period of time. Creed purchases the best
flower essences from Morocco, Turkey, Bulgaria, and anywhere
else that exotic plants grow in abundance. Florence, Italy has
amazing gardens that Creed taps. The mingling of true jasmine,
rose, tuberrose, or violet can never be matched.
Creed then measures, filters, and mixes everything in
exactly the right proportions that have been handed down for
centuries. He's a perfectionist and the product that results
can truly be called perfect.
